#b66266 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b66266 is composed of 71.4% red, 38.4%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.2% magenta, 44%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 357.1 degrees, a saturation of 36.5% and a lightness of 54.9%. #b66266 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4cc with #6d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#b66266 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b66266 has RGB values of R:182, G:98,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.44,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11952742.

Shades and Tints of #b66266
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040202 is the darkest color, while #faf5f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b66266
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#938586 is the less saturated color, while #fd1b26 is the most saturated one.
